Commit f6a6e37e authored by Jan-Erik Rediger's avatar Jan-Erik Rediger
Browse files

Bug 1788040 - Update to Glean v51.2.0. r=chutten,supply-chain-reviewers

parent a0bba4b6
Loading
Loading
Loading
Loading
+51 −27
Original line number Diff line number Diff line
@@ -2215,9 +2215,9 @@ dependencies = [

[[package]]
name = "glean"
version = "51.1.0"
version = "51.2.0"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"d187c24d9b68cf4604253a38a15c5490f8089fa0abbd5d3a75a7dab6496c452c"
checksum = "692dfb4494ad83161b7d596656c3e1f08b06bc2fa62a0eb8a3f4b7f83594025e"
dependencies = [
 "chrono",
 "crossbeam-channel",
@@ -2235,9 +2235,9 @@ dependencies = [

[[package]]
name = "glean-core"
version = "51.1.0"
version = "51.2.0"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"ff1c7b9f39201bd6983e178a6356597dce2ba2dd2ee1e9da41e36680cd4a99bf"
checksum = "0e26d3c442090135439a6c6618f60653b139ee5a89116605eab947d18b5d64e7"
dependencies = [
 "android_logger",
 "bincode",
@@ -2315,9 +2315,16 @@ dependencies = [

[[package]]
name = "goblin"
version = "0.1.3"
version = "0.1.99"
dependencies = [
 "goblin 0.5.4",
]

[[package]]
name = "goblin"
version = "0.5.4"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"3081214398d39e4bd7f2c1975f0488ed04614ffdd976c6fc7a0708278552c0da"
checksum = "a7666983ed0dd8d21a6f6576ee00053ca0926fb281a5522577a4dbd0f1b54143"
dependencies = [
 "log",
 "plain",
@@ -3273,7 +3280,7 @@ version = "0.1.0"
source = "git+https://github.com/rust-minidump/minidump-writer.git?rev=75ada456c92a429704691a85e1cb42fef8cafc0d#75ada456c92a429704691a85e1cb42fef8cafc0d"
dependencies = [
 "byteorder",
 "goblin",
 "goblin 0.1.99",
 "libc",
 "memmap2 0.2.999",
 "memoffset 0.5.6",
@@ -4598,18 +4605,18 @@ checksum = "d29ab0c6d3fc0ee92fe66e2d99f700eab17a8d57d1c1d3b748380fb20baa78cd"

[[package]]
name = "scroll"
version = "0.10.2"
version = "0.11.0"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"fda28d4b4830b807a8b43f7b0e6b5df875311b3e7621d84577188c175b6ec1ec"
checksum = "04c565b551bafbef4157586fa379538366e4385d42082f255bfd96e4fe8519da"
dependencies = [
 "scroll_derive",
]

[[package]]
name = "scroll_derive"
version = "0.10.5"
version = "0.11.0"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"aaaae8f38bb311444cfb7f1979af0bc9240d95795f75f9ceddf6a59b79ceffa0"
checksum = "bdbda6ac5cd1321e724fa9cee216f3a61885889b896f073b8f82322789c5250e"
dependencies = [
 "proc-macro2",
 "quote",
@@ -5606,19 +5613,20 @@ checksum = "957e51f3646910546462e67d5f7599b9e4fb8acdd304b087a6494730f9eebf04"

[[package]]
name = "uniffi"
version = "0.19.3"
version = "0.19.6"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"bc1de33ad46ce00bc9a31cea44e80ef69175d3a23007335216fe3996880a310d"
checksum = "ea179ddeb64c249977c165b1d9f94af9c0a12a4f623e5986f553276612ea8796"
dependencies = [
 "anyhow",
 "bytes 1.2.1",
 "camino",
 "cargo_metadata",
 "lazy_static",
 "log",
 "once_cell",
 "paste",
 "static_assertions",
 "uniffi_bindgen",
 "uniffi_macros",
]

[[package]]
@@ -5704,29 +5712,32 @@ dependencies = [

[[package]]
name = "uniffi_bindgen"
version = "0.19.3"
version = "0.19.6"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"b18e05c55840ddd690ba211f72bb1f2f6ca8c50bfeb7d7211ea5ee60b0f9be07"
checksum = "8849753c67126dd7e4f309d09b696378481bfe9b3f5cec0a0c2b8e27391789c8"
dependencies = [
 "anyhow",
 "askama",
 "bincode",
 "camino",
 "cargo_metadata",
 "clap",
 "fs-err",
 "goblin 0.5.4",
 "heck",
 "lazy_static",
 "once_cell",
 "paste",
 "serde",
 "serde_json",
 "toml",
 "uniffi_meta",
 "weedle2",
]

[[package]]
name = "uniffi_build"
version = "0.19.3"
version = "0.19.6"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"8fff0860625e4e621f0317e5f6ac9e79966262bd86a6cfb2049e8425df23afbd"
checksum = "8d6c6fedf97b345227270837fcfd8d9a799f202af7fa843298c788fb943b159f"
dependencies = [
 "anyhow",
 "camino",
@@ -5735,16 +5746,30 @@ dependencies = [

[[package]]
name = "uniffi_macros"
version = "0.19.3"
version = "0.19.6"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"7956a6c1fb12bff15e537028ea2174f000f90dd4f87912233b276ea782d420f2"
checksum = "090e5a993b51dc02faa0dc135ce94f02f050791bda283a5ae9f40fc9a4389a39"
dependencies = [
 "bincode",
 "camino",
 "glob",
 "fs-err",
 "once_cell",
 "proc-macro2",
 "quote",
 "serde",
 "syn",
 "toml",
 "uniffi_build",
 "uniffi_meta",
]

[[package]]
name = "uniffi_meta"
version = "0.19.6"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"10d099cea0c721294ec11ae6c39d661c96d13d8994247ffadaf1576b065e38e6"
dependencies = [
 "serde",
]

[[package]]
@@ -6103,12 +6128,11 @@ dependencies = [

[[package]]
name = "weedle2"
version = "3.0.0"
version = "4.0.0"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"5d730d941cf471131c40a64cf2e8a595822009f51e64c05c5afdbc85af155857"
checksum = "2e79c5206e1f43a2306fd64bdb95025ee4228960f2e6c5a8b173f3caaf807741"
dependencies = [
 "fs-err",
 "nom 6.1.2",
 "nom 7.1.1",
]

[[package]]
+8 −5
Original line number Diff line number Diff line
@@ -119,6 +119,9 @@ tinyvec = { path = "build/rust/tinyvec" }
# Patch wasi 0.10 to 0.11
wasi = { path = "build/rust/wasi" }

# Patch goblin 0.1 to 0.5
goblin = { path = "build/rust/goblin" }

# Patch hashbrown 0.11 to 0.12
hashbrown = { path = "build/rust/hashbrown" }

@@ -165,8 +168,8 @@ path = "third_party/rust/mio-0.6.23"
# duplicate crates.

[patch."https://github.com/mozilla/uniffi-rs.git"]
uniffi = "=0.19.3"
uniffi_bindgen = "=0.19.3"
uniffi_build = "=0.19.3"
uniffi_macros = "=0.19.3"
weedle2 = "=3.0.0"
uniffi = "=0.19.6"
uniffi_bindgen = "=0.19.6"
uniffi_build = "=0.19.6"
uniffi_macros = "=0.19.6"
weedle2 = "=4.0.0"
+1 −1
Original line number Diff line number Diff line
@@ -36,7 +36,7 @@ allprojects {
        topsrcdir = gradle.mozconfig.topsrcdir
        topobjdir = gradle.mozconfig.topobjdir

        gleanVersion = "51.1.0"
        gleanVersion = "51.2.0"
        if (gleanVersion != getRustVersionFor("glean")) {
          throw new StopExecutionException("Mismatched Glean version, expected: ${gleanVersion}," +
              " found ${getRustVersionFor("glean")}")
+11 −0
Original line number Diff line number Diff line
[package]
name = "goblin"
version = "0.1.99"
edition = "2018"
license = "MPL-2.0"

[lib]
path = "lib.rs"

[dependencies.goblin]
version = "0.5.3"
+5 −0
Original line number Diff line number Diff line
/* This Source Code Form is subject to the terms of the Mozilla Public
 * License, v. 2.0. If a copy of the MPL was not distributed with this
 * file, You can obtain one at http://mozilla.org/MPL/2.0/. */

pub use goblin::*;
Loading